Le Cannet, Le Rideau Bleu — History & Facts

In Le Cannet, Le Rideau Bleu, the vibrant hues of blue and gold evoke a feeling of solitude that seems to whisper of unspoken thoughts and lingering memories. Look to the left at the delicate folds of the blue curtain, its texture almost tangible, inviting you to imagine the gentle breeze that dances with it. Notice how the sunlight filters through, casting soft shadows that frame the intimate space and create a warm contrast against the coolness of the blue. The artist’s brushstrokes are both fluid and deliberate, drawing you deeper into the composition, where light and color become characters in a silent narrative. The emotional tension lies in the juxtaposition of the lively colors and the stillness of the scene, suggesting a moment frozen in time.
As the viewer's gaze wanders, subtle details emerge: the untouched chair, the silent table set for one, and the soft interplay between light and shadow—each element contributing to an overwhelming sense of loneliness. This poignant isolation is amplified by the intimate setting, as if the room cradles its secrets and sorrows in the folds of the curtain. Henri Lebasque painted this work in 1926 while residing in the picturesque town of Le Cannet, France. At this point in his career, he was increasingly exploring themes of domesticity and solitude, reflecting the broader currents of post-World War I art that sought to express personal introspection amidst a changing world.
His work resonated with a desire to capture the fleeting beauty of everyday life, revealing layers of emotion concealed within vibrant landscapes and intimate interiors.
